I was on version 2.6 of the client and I do not know what caused the issue due to the fact I wasn't AT the computer at the time of the incident, at first I tried a reboot that didn't work then I tried to install the latest version 2.8 that didn't work either so what I did was I used Revo Uninstaller pro since it would remove everything left over from the program so when I installed it again it would be as if I never even had the program on my computer that seemed to solve the issue on version 2.6 and I later upgraded to 2.8 on suggestion from the staff.
